Customers of Trinbago Express are raising alarm over missing shipments, prolonged delays and a lack of communication, with some cargo still unaccounted for months and even years after payment and collection.
Guardian Media spoke with multiple customers who described a breakdown in service, inconsistent information on shipments and mounting financial and emotional strain.
Earlier this year, some affected customers got their items from the Port Authority, but over 200 customers are still affected.Susan Melancon, a New York-based customer, said she had relied on the company for years before her most recent shipment went off track.
